Politik Revisited!
OK, so the first chord is (C, F, Ab) right? F would be the middle note because it's in between C and Ab. This is just how I do it, anyways. And the left hand is hard to explain. During the solo it plays 2 octaves down from the right hand. For the first chord it's just straight F notes all the way through. Second chord it's C# and F. Third chord it's D# and Ab (above the D#). Fourth chord it's D# and A#, and then halfway through that switch the A# to straight G notes. Sorry if I explained it poorly, but I assure you it sounds correct when you play it.
